Intel announces significant workforce cuts by 2025

In a recent earnings report, Intel outlined the extent of its impending job cuts. The chipmaker plans to reduce its workforce from approximately 108,900 employees to about 75,000 by the end of 2025. This reduction represents nearly 20 percent of its staff, as revealed in earlier reports. Additionally, Intel aims to decrease its operating expenses significantly, targeting $17 billion this year and $16 billion by 2026. These cuts will also affect current expansion plans, halting projects in Germany and Poland, while consolidating operations from Costa Rica to Vietnam and Malaysia.

CEO Lip-Bu Tan emphasizes improvement in operational efficiency.

"Our operating performance demonstrates the initial progress we are making to improve our execution and drive greater efficiency."

Lip-Bu Tan reflects on Intel's progress after announcing job cuts.

The announced workforce cuts reflect a broader trend of cost-cutting measures adopted by many companies in the tech sector. With intense competition and a shift toward overseas manufacturing, Intel's decision indicates the company's struggle to maintain its market position. While CEO Lip-Bu Tan's remarks suggest progress in operational efficiency, the reduction in workforce coupled with cuts in planned expansions raises questions about the long-term strategy and stability of the company. The drastic measures may have implications for suppliers and employees alike, creating uncertainty in the job market.
